Iris for Patty by Ione Bridgman, ISN Artist Hello, my name is Patty Sandoval Sralla. In 2003-2004, I served as ISN Newsletter Coordinator. I am delighted to return now as ISN Insider Newsletter Manager. Our newsletter is for ISN members and volunteers and a vital part of the outreach for our nonprofit agency.

I also wrote press releases for the ISN's wonderful Voices of Scleroderma book series.

I'm a former newspaper editor with more than fifteen years experience in daily newspapers. My most recent job was at The Oakland Press in Pontiac, Michigan. I was there for almost eight years. Prior to that I worked at a smaller paper in South Texas, where I was born and raised.

I've always been an avid volunteer, working with organizations such as Big Brothers-Big Sisters and my local church teaching social justice issues to middle school kids. I was on the go all the time. That all came to a screeching halt when I was diagnosed with pulmonary hypertension (PH).

This wasn't my first bout with an illness. As a child, I had linear scleroderma that significantly deformed my left thumb. But I was lucky. The disease didn't internalize and went into remission when I was about twelve. Things were fine for more than thirty years. I went to college, married, and had two healthy boys. I now have a band,Patty and The Mockingbirds. We play in clubs in the San Antonio, Texas area.

Then about three years ago, I started to feel short of breath, especially with exercise. Then came the PH diagnosis . I quit my stress-filled job and decided to focus on getting well. I decided to do some investigating and, of course, came directly to the ISN website.

I remembered reading about PH being related to scleroderma and I was relieved to read that PH wasn't the death sentence so many other sites proclaimed. Though my doctors don't think it's related because linear scleroderma isn't supposed to internalize, I know how wacky this illness is so I like to keep informed about current medical news.
